    Priyanka Chopra has paid a glowing birthday tribute to her mother

    The 38-year-old actress has taken to Instagram to lavish praise on her mother and to wish her a happy birthday


    Priyanka - who is currently living in London - wrote on Instagram: "Happy birthday mom. Missing our ritual of celebrating your special day together. Love you loads… see you real soon [heart emojis] @drmadhuakhourichopra (sic)"

    Priyanka also posted a throwback snap of her mother and a quote from her 'Unfinished' memoir on the photo-sharing platform.

    The quote reads: "My mother was a combination of intellect and allure. As she would get ready to meet guests, I would study her carefully applying her make-up, creams and perfumes and then getting dressed for the evening. Her wardrobe was all color - chiffon saris in floral prints, hot pinks, bright oranges, deep reds, golden yellows. Her long, dark hair hung to her waist, and she usually wore it down in a braid or in a bun at the nape of her neck. (sic)"

    The Hollywood star admitted to being inspired by her mother and longing to be "like her some day".

    She wrote: "I loved watching her put on her make-up - kajal to line her eyes, lipstick, and always a red bindi in the center of her forehead. I longed to be like her some day: elegant, eloquent, impeccably dressed, impossibly glamorous. She exuded quiet confidence and total competence - which, together with her natural sense of style, made her magnetic. (sic)"

    Priyanka - who won the Miss World title in 2000 - also hailed her mother as the "epitome of beauty".

    She said: "Whether she was dressed in a French chiffon sari for work or in a pair of white bell-bottoms and big sunglasses on vacation, she was the epitome of beauty in my eyes."
